Process for terror in Moscow begins with over 140 deaths






More than a year ago, terrorists stormed a Moscow concert hall and shot around. The Islamic state has declared itself responsible. But Russia’s leadership is looking for the guilt somewhere else.

After the Islamist terrorist attack on a Moscow concert hall with more than 140 dead, a Russian military court negotiates against the alleged assassins and accomplices. The start of the mammoth process against 19 accused in the large building of the Moscow city court took place publicly, as the state Russian news agency reported. After that, however, negotiations should be made in a closed session.



More than a year ago on March 22, 2024, four armed men had entered the Crocus City Hill concert hall in Krasnogorsk on the Moscow out of Moscow. They shot visitors to a concert by the Russian rock group Piknik and set fire. Part of the building collapsed.

Different numbers are circulating in Russian media for the number of victims killed. TASS wrote, citing the Attorney General of 149 deaths and a missing person. The Interfax news agency also referred to the authority, but wrote of 147 deaths and 3 missing. More than 330 people were injured.


The attackers come from Tajikistan




The assassins, men from the Central Asian Republic of Tajikistan, fled in a car and were caught in the Russian area of Brjansk near the border with Ukraine and Belarus. Immediately afterwards, the Russian judiciary demonstrated it to the public, at least one man had traces of torture. The alleged accomplices also come from the former Soviet Central Asia. They are said to have provided the terrorists with money, cars or weapons or granted them to them. After six other presumably involved, people are still being searched for.


Russia has been shaken by Islamist terrorist attacks several times in the past decades. The terrorist militia Islamic State (IS) over its well -known channels claimed the attack on the Crocus City Hall. Western security authorities and experts consider the commitment to be credible and suspect the IS branch Islamic State Province of Khorasan (ISPK) behind the attack.


Russia pursues alleged Ukrainian trace

Moscow state representative up to President Vladimir Putin also assumes an IS attack. At the same time, the Russian authorities tried to push the guilt for alleged Ukrainian masterminds. Russia has been waging a war against the neighboring country for almost three and a half years. Standing evidence was not presented and the government in Kyiv has denied any participation.





However, according to Tass, the Russian Attorney General also assumes that the attack “in the interest of the top leadership of Ukraine” was organized. In Russia, three cells of the Islamic State of Khorasan’s Province of Islamic State were formed.

Half of the victims died of fire injuries

According to reports, at least 115 victims are also involved in the process. The Attorney General had already given the state agency Tass insight into the indictment in the past few days. So about half of the dead should not have died by gunshot wounds, but of fire injuries. The criminal trial was announced, but the beginning was kept secret until Sunday.
